Tips

  • This is the most common wiring for LP, SG, EXP-style, V-shape, ES-335, and similar dual-humbucker guitars with independent volume and tone per pickup. Each volume knob controls one pickup. If your wiring doesn’t match, try Version 2 below.
  • Wire colors may vary between kit batches — match by position, not color.
